Abstract
Aspects of the disclosure relate to a data integrity system for transmission of data. A computing platform may detect transmission of data to a second enterprise computing device, and may intercept the data content in transmission. Then, the computing platform may convert the data content to an electronic file in a standardized textual format. Then, the computing platform may add an alert message to a message queue indicating that the electronic file is available for processing. Subsequently, the computing platform may cause one or more content processors to process the electronic file to identify a portion of the data content for review prior to transmission, and output a notification message to the message queue providing information related to the identified portion. Then, the computing platform may modify the data content, generate a link to the modified data content, and provide the generated link to the second enterprise computing device.
